What Is uPVC Shiplap Cladding?

weather resistant interlocking cladding

uPVC shiplap cladding is an exterior wall covering made from rigid, weather-resistant unplasticised polyvinyl chloride (uPVC) boards. You install these interlocking boards horizontally, allowing each upper profile to overlap the board below. This shiplap arrangement creates a defined linear appearance while helping shed water from joints.

Unlike timber, uPVC contains no wood fibres, so you don’t need to paint, stain, or regularly seal it. Manufacturers typically form boards with internal chambers, improving rigidity without excessive weight, and add a textured or embossed surface to replicate painted timber.

How uPVC Cladding Handles Weather and Wear

How well does uPVC shiplap cladding withstand changing weather? It’s engineered to manage rain, frost, heat, and wind without rotting, swelling, or absorbing water. Its closed-cell structure limits moisture penetration, while interlocking boards help shed rainfall when you install them correctly.

Quality uPVC also includes UV resistance, reducing colour fading and surface brittleness during prolonged sunlight exposure. Temperature changes can cause slight expansion and contraction, so you’ll need to follow the manufacturer’s fixing guidance and allow the specified movement gaps.

The surface resists common dirt, algae, and insects, although sheltered areas may still collect deposits. Your maintenance requirements remain straightforward: inspect joints and fixings, clear blocked drainage paths, and wash the boards with mild detergent and water. Avoid abrasive cleaners, solvents, and high-pressure spray, which can damage the finish.

uPVC or Timber Cladding: Which Is Better?

Which cladding suits your project best depends on how you’ll balance appearance, maintenance, lifespan, and installation cost. uPVC shiplap cladding gives you consistent colour, low moisture absorption, and minimal upkeep.

Timber provides natural grain and can be repaired, stained, or painted to change its appearance. Your maintenance requirements will generally be lower with uPVC: occasional washing usually removes surface dirt, whereas timber needs periodic inspection, sealing, staining, or painting to limit moisture damage.

uPVC won’t rot, warp, or support insect attack like untreated timber, although impact damage may require panel replacement. Timber can offer stronger eco-friendliness credentials when responsibly sourced, but uPVC’s long service life and recyclability can reduce replacement waste.

Compare warranties, fire performance, thermal detailing, and installation methods before choosing the material that best suits your building.

Which uPVC Cladding Styles Suit Your Home?

choosing upvc cladding styles

Your home’s architecture, roofline, and surrounding materials should guide your choice of uPVC cladding style. Traditional properties often suit shiplap boards, whose overlapping profiles create a familiar horizontal finish.

Choose contemporary flat or flush panels for clean lines on modern extensions, while vertical cladding can emphasise height and complement tall façades.

Consider board width carefully: narrower profiles add visual texture, whereas wider boards produce a calmer appearance.

Colour options range from white and subtle neutrals to wood-effect finishes, allowing you to coordinate cladding with window frames, brickwork, and roofing.

Check each product’s texture, gloss level, and UV-resistant coating before deciding.

During the installation process, your installer should account for ventilation gaps, movement joints, corners, and openings.

A detailed elevation plan helps maintain consistent alignment and neat progression around doors and windows.

How Much Does uPVC Shiplap Cladding Cost?

uPVC shiplap cladding typically costs £20–£60 per m² for materials, with installation adding around £40–£80 per m² depending on access, insulation, trims, and preparation.

For an accurate estimate, measure each wall, subtract openings, and include starter strips, corner profiles, window trims, fixings, scaffolding, waste, and removal of existing finishes.

Your installer should inspect the substrate before pricing the installation process, because repairs, battens, or additional insulation can increase labour and material costs.

Larger areas may reduce the rate per square metre, while complex elevations, high access, and detailed cutting usually raise it.

Ask for an itemised quotation that separates materials, labour, VAT, and provisional sums.

Although uPVC has modest maintenance requirements, budget for occasional cleaning, damaged-board replacement, and resealing around penetrations to preserve performance and appearance.

Is uPVC Cladding Right for Your Home?

After comparing the likely installation cost with your budget, assess whether uPVC cladding suits the building’s construction, exposure, appearance, and maintenance requirements.

It works particularly well on sound masonry, timber-frame, and properly prepared rendered walls, provided the substrate can support battens and ventilation gaps. Check local wind exposure, moisture levels, and fire requirements before choosing it.

Coastal locations may require corrosion-resistant fixings and carefully sealed joints. Consider Color options alongside your property’s proportions, roofline, and neighbouring designs; modern profiles can imitate painted timber without regular recoating.

Review the installation process, including substrate preparation, cavity ventilation, corner detailing, and expansion allowances. Choose an experienced installer if you’re unsure about movement or weatherproofing.

uPVC suits you best when you want low maintenance, consistent appearance, and straightforward cleaning, but timber may remain preferable for conservation areas or authentic heritage detailing.

How Is uPVC Shiplap Cladding Installed?

You install uPVC shiplap cladding by fixing starter trims, corner profiles, and battens, then interlocking boards and securing them with screws. Choose Color options beforehand, and prepare appropriate installation tools for accurate cutting and alignment.

Can uPVC Shiplap Cladding Be Fitted Over Existing Exterior Walls?

Yes, you can fit uPVC shiplap cladding over existing exterior walls if they’re sound, dry, and reasonably level. You’ll need battens, ventilation gaps, suitable fixings, and accurate measurements. Consider color options and installation costs beforehand.

What Maintenance Does uPVC Shiplap Cladding Require?

You’ll need minimal maintenance: wash panels periodically with warm, soapy water, rinse thoroughly, and inspect joints. Cleaning requirements exclude abrasive products. Color maintenance involves checking fading; replace severely discolored boards and keep drainage paths clear.

Is uPVC Shiplap Cladding Recyclable at the End of Its Lifespan?

Yes, you can recycle uPVC shiplap cladding, but local facilities must accept it. The recycling process involves collection, sorting, cleaning, shredding, and remanufacturing. You’ll reduce environmental impact by choosing responsible disposal.
